Fire sparks in garage at Cape Coral home

photo by: Gulf Coast News

Firefighters are on the scene of a fire that sparked at a Cape Coral home along SW 20th Place Saturday afternoon.

Gulf Coast News crews said multiple Cape Coral fire crews were at the scene and saw damage in the garage.

According to Cape Coral Fire Department battalion chief Christopher Moore, the occupants stated they left the house and when they came back, there was smoke coming out of the garage.

“Crews were really efficient on the fire attack,” Moore said. “Went through the house, came through the garage and contained the fire into the garage area.”

Moore said firefighters were also able to save four cats out of the house.

The cause of the fire is unknown at this time.
